首页
学习
活动
专区
工具
TVP
发布
精选内容/技术社群/优惠产品,尽在小程序
立即前往

腾讯云如何用ssh打开服务器

要通过SSH(Secure Shell)连接到腾讯云服务器,您可以按照以下步骤操作:

基础概念

SSH是一种加密的网络协议,用于在不安全的网络上安全地远程登录到另一台计算机。它允许您通过命令行界面管理服务器。

相关优势

  • 安全性:所有数据传输都是加密的,防止数据被窃听。
  • 便利性:可以从任何地方远程访问服务器。
  • 身份验证:支持公钥和密码两种认证方式。

类型

  • 口令认证:使用用户名和密码进行登录。
  • 密钥认证:使用一对密钥(公钥和私钥)进行无密码登录。

应用场景

  • 远程管理服务器:如Web服务器、数据库服务器等。
  • 自动化脚本执行:通过SSH执行远程命令。

操作步骤

  1. 准备服务器信息
    • 获取服务器的IP地址。
    • 确认SSH端口(默认为22)。
    • 知道您的用户名(通常是root或其他系统用户)。
  • 安装SSH客户端: 如果您的电脑上还没有安装SSH客户端,可以通过以下命令安装(以Linux和Mac为例):
  • 安装SSH客户端: 如果您的电脑上还没有安装SSH客户端,可以通过以下命令安装(以Linux和Mac为例):
  • 使用SSH连接服务器: 打开终端或命令提示符,输入以下命令:
  • 使用SSH连接服务器: 打开终端或命令提示符,输入以下命令:
  • 例如:
  • 例如:
  • 第一次连接时,系统可能会提示您确认服务器的指纹,输入yes继续。
  • 密钥认证(推荐)
    • 在本地生成SSH密钥对:
    • 在本地生成SSH密钥对:
    • 将公钥复制到服务器:
    • 将公钥复制到服务器:
    • 之后就可以无密码登录了。

遇到的问题及解决方法

  • 连接超时:检查服务器防火墙设置,确保SSH端口对外开放。
  • 权限拒绝:确认用户名和密码正确,或者密钥已正确配置。
  • 未知主机:可能是服务器的SSH密钥发生了变化,应联系服务器管理员确认。

示例代码

代码语言:txt
复制
# 使用密码登录
ssh root@123.45.67.89 -p 22

# 使用密钥登录
ssh -i ~/.ssh/id_rsa root@123.45.67.89 -p 22

通过以上步骤,您应该能够成功通过SSH连接到腾讯云服务器。如果在过程中遇到任何问题,建议查看腾讯云官方文档或联系客服获取帮助。

页面内容是否对你有帮助?
有帮助
没帮助

相关·内容

领券